What determines the process

Two inputs drive the variations in the flow: the borrower type and the product group settings for decision making.

Borrower type

Value Description
Person The applicant is an individual (a natural person).
Legal entity The applicant is a company (a business client).

The platform automatically routes the application to the corresponding origination flow based on this value.

Product group settings (Decision making)

Each product group defines settings that change how the process behaves.

Credit bureau

This setting controls whether the system initiates a credit bureau request or not.

Value Description
Empty The system doesn’t initiate a request to the credit bureau.
Equifax The system initiates a request to the credit bureau (Equifax), if the client has a signed agreement with Equifax.

Verification

This setting controls whether a back-office verifier must review the application before it is scored.

Value Description
Manual A verifier must open the application in the back-office and either approve it, request updates from the borrower, or decline it.
None The verification step is skipped entirely; the application proceeds directly to scoring (and, for legal entities, to the financial data step).

Underwriting

This setting controls whether an underwriter must make the final decision on the application.

Value Description
Auto The system decides automatically. If a suitable product is found, the application is auto-approved on the requested terms. If no product is found, the application is automatically declined.
Semi-auto The system auto-approves only the safest cases (top scoring zone with a product found). Everything else is sent to an underwriter for a manual decision.
Manual The application is always sent to an underwriter for a manual decision, regardless of the score or whether a product was found automatically.

How the settings combine

The decision after scoring is calculated as follows:

Underwriting setting Scoring result Product auto-selected Outcome
Auto Top zone Yes Auto-approved (no underwriter)
Auto Top zone No Auto-declined (“no suitable products were found”)
Auto Middle zone Yes Auto-approved (no underwriter)
Auto Middle zone No Auto-declined (“no suitable products were found”)
Semi-auto Top zone Yes Auto-approved (no underwriter)
Semi-auto Top zone No Sent to underwriter
Semi-auto Middle zone Any Sent to underwriter
Manual Any Any Sent to underwriter

Top zone = the lowest-risk scoring band. Middle zone = the medium-risk scoring band. The exact thresholds are configured separately for each product group.
